If your child struggles with anxiety, you are not alone and you are not powerless.

In this episode, I share six practical ways to support your teenager with anxiety from the home front. I draw on what I learned the hard way as a parent, and what I brought into my classroom inside a youth psychiatric unit. This is not about being perfect. It is about showing up with the tools that actually work.

In this episode:

· Why validating your child's anxiety matters more than understanding it

· How to create a calm, safe home that actually reduces anxious responses

· The questions I wish I had asked my own daughter

· When to seek professional support and how to make the most of it as a parent

· The three words I used every day in the psychiatric unit that can change everything for your child

When you show up with patience, presence, and a willingness to learn, your child does not just feel supported. They feel safe with you.
